: It uses a variation of the Lempel-Ziv algorithm (LZ77) and Huffman coding to ensure no data is lost during the compression process.

: In Apache Kafka , gzip is a standard codec used to compress message batches, though it typically has higher CPU usage and slower speeds compared to alternatives like lz4 or snappy .
